aboutsummaryrefslogtreecommitdiffstatshomepage
path: root/bin/pCampBot.exe.config
diff options
context:
space:
mode:
authorJustin Clark-Casey (justincc)2014-08-13 19:53:42 +0100
committerJustin Clark-Casey (justincc)2014-08-13 19:53:42 +0100
commitf1f935ed9543141cc5861a7204b6df85a7358ab4 (patch)
treea16c08b5df4397b96a306c45583d804745df8698 /bin/pCampBot.exe.config
parentFor pCampbot, set max number of permitted connections to an endpoint to int.M... (diff)
downloadopensim-SC-f1f935ed9543141cc5861a7204b6df85a7358ab4.zip
opensim-SC-f1f935ed9543141cc5861a7204b6df85a7358ab4.tar.gz
opensim-SC-f1f935ed9543141cc5861a7204b6df85a7358ab4.tar.bz2
opensim-SC-f1f935ed9543141cc5861a7204b6df85a7358ab4.tar.xz
Add 'server' stats information to pCampbot, as used elsewhere in OpenSimulator
This adds the "show stats", "stats record", etc. commands and information on available Threadpool threads, etc. It also adds the Watchdog which logs warnings if time between executions is unexpectedly large.
Diffstat (limited to '')
-rwxr-xr-xbin/pCampBot.exe.config21
1 files changed, 21 insertions, 0 deletions
diff --git a/bin/pCampBot.exe.config b/bin/pCampBot.exe.config
index 89350b0..f017309 100755
--- a/bin/pCampBot.exe.config
+++ b/bin/pCampBot.exe.config
@@ -10,6 +10,10 @@
10 </appSettings> 10 </appSettings>
11 <log4net> 11 <log4net>
12 <appender name="Console" type="OpenSim.Framework.Console.OpenSimAppender, OpenSim.Framework.Console"> 12 <appender name="Console" type="OpenSim.Framework.Console.OpenSimAppender, OpenSim.Framework.Console">
13 <filter type="log4net.Filter.LoggerMatchFilter">
14 <loggerToMatch value="special"/>
15 <acceptOnMatch value="false"/>
16 </filter>
13 <layout type="log4net.Layout.PatternLayout"> 17 <layout type="log4net.Layout.PatternLayout">
14 <conversionPattern value="%date{HH:mm:ss.fff} - %message" /> 18 <conversionPattern value="%date{HH:mm:ss.fff} - %message" />
15 </layout> 19 </layout>
@@ -17,15 +21,32 @@
17 <appender name="LogFileAppender" type="log4net.Appender.FileAppender"> 21 <appender name="LogFileAppender" type="log4net.Appender.FileAppender">
18 <file value="pCampBot.log" /> 22 <file value="pCampBot.log" />
19 <appendToFile value="true" /> 23 <appendToFile value="true" />
24 <filter type="log4net.Filter.LoggerMatchFilter">
25 <loggerToMatch value="special"/>
26 <acceptOnMatch value="false"/>
27 </filter>
20 <layout type="log4net.Layout.PatternLayout"> 28 <layout type="log4net.Layout.PatternLayout">
21 <conversionPattern value="%date %-5level - %logger %message%newline" /> 29 <conversionPattern value="%date %-5level - %logger %message%newline" />
22 </layout> 30 </layout>
23 </appender> 31 </appender>
24 32
33 <appender name="StatsLogFileAppender" type="log4net.Appender.FileAppender">
34 <file value="pCampBotStats.log"/>
35 <appendToFile value="true" />
36 <layout type="log4net.Layout.PatternLayout">
37 <conversionPattern value="%date - %message%newline" />
38 </layout>
39 </appender>
40
25 <root> 41 <root>
26 <level value="DEBUG" /> 42 <level value="DEBUG" />
27 <appender-ref ref="Console" /> 43 <appender-ref ref="Console" />
28 <appender-ref ref="LogFileAppender" /> 44 <appender-ref ref="LogFileAppender" />
29 </root> 45 </root>
46
47 <!-- used for stats recording -->
48 <logger name="special.StatsLogger">
49 <appender-ref ref="StatsLogFileAppender"/>
50 </logger>
30 </log4net> 51 </log4net>
31</configuration> 52</configuration>